INSTALLATION
Avoid product lines longer than 15 ft. [4.5 m] between the pump outlet and the point of injection. Long runs can
cause increased pressure in the pump heads which cause the pump to pull more electrical current and may raise
the temperature of the injection pump motor and integrated motor control node. See Chapter 6, Injection
Diagnostics and Troubleshooting, for details on injection system diagnostics and to monitor pump pressure and
node temperature.
PLUMB THE SIDEKICK PRO™ ISO CLOSED CALIBRATION SYSTEM
The Sidekick Pro™ ISO closed calibration system provides an environmentally effective method of calibrating the
injection pump without exposing the operator to dangerous or hazardous chemicals.
PUMP CALIBRATOR
To provide accurate calibration of the injection pump, the pump calibrator (P/N 063-0172-822) must be installed
directly onto the outlet of the pump. This configuration prevents air from getting trapped between the injection
pump and the calibration plunger. Trapped air will cause the plunger to feel “spongy” when pressed and will cause
the pump calibrator to work improperly.
3-WAY VALVE
A 3-way valve must be plumbed after the closed calibration system to allow chemical to be directed either back to
the chemical tank or to the point of injection.
HOSES
Use chemically resistant hose compatible with the chemicals which will be used with the injection system. Follow
the same hose specifications as described in the Pump Outlet section on page 22 with the closed calibration
system.
RECIRCULATION CHECK VALVE
A recirculation and priming check valve (P/N 333-0011-100) must be plumbed into the recirculation line between
the 3-way valve on the outlet side of the injection pump and the chemical tank. This check valve is required to
allow air to bleed off during priming of the injection pump. The recirculation and priming check valve is also
necessary to allow the system to detect if the pump is primed. See Figure 1 on page 13.
NOTE:
The recirculation check valve has a 0.046” dia. hole in the poppet to allow air to pass. This check valve
applies 12 PSI [83.74 kPa] to the pump during priming.

CAUTION
Hoses used on the outlet of the injection pump
must be re-enforced, chemically resistant hose
rated for at least 150 PSI at 100° F [1034 kPa at 66°
C].
